The fermentation of the "Lolita Island" topic is fundamentally rooted in the breach of campaign promises, the sensitivity of the case itself, controversies over Trump's connections, contradictions in official conclusions, and the push from public opinion and political forces.

1. Campaign promise "backfire," public demands unmet.

Trump clearly promised during last year's campaign to "publish the list of big names involved in Lolita Island," hinting that the list might involve Democratic elites, igniting supporters' expectations for "exposing the truth." However, in July 2025, the U.S. Department of Justice and FBI released a memorandum stating, "There is no evidence that Epstein had a 'client list,' nor is there evidence supporting the murder conspiracy theory," directly negating the previous investigative direction. This conclusion is interpreted as the Trump administration publicly abandoning its campaign promise, leaving the public, who expected "the truth to be revealed," feeling deceived, and thus continuing to pressure for the fulfillment of promises.

2. The nature of the case is extremely serious, touching on core public concerns.

The "Lolita Island" case itself is an extremely malicious case of sexual exploitation of minors: Epstein lured girls under the guise of "recruiting masseuses" for the sexual abuse of the elite class, with many victims being minors. Cases involving children's rights and elite corruption naturally have a very high social sensitivity, and the public has a strong demand for "whether the victims can seek justice" and "whether the perpetrators can escape punishment," urgently hoping for a thorough investigation and severe punishment of the true culprits.

3. Trump's connection with Epstein has sparked calls for "self-proving innocence."

Trump had a close relationship with Epstein in the past (frequently socializing since the 1990s, sharing private parties, flights, etc.) and even publicly called Epstein a "great guy." Although Trump denies involvement in the case, public figures like Musk have hinted at connections (for example, Musk previously posted insinuations, which he later deleted), and with the case involving political figures such as Clinton and Prince Andrew, the public naturally questions "Trump's innocence" and "whether he is hiding a list," demanding that he prove himself as an "investigator" or push for a thorough investigation to clear his suspicion.

4. The official conclusion is inconsistent, deepening the suspicion of "conspiracy theories".

There are multiple contradictions and doubts in the case investigation:

Conclusion reversal: The Attorney General previously stated that "the client list is on the table," but now denies its existence; Death controversy: The conclusion of Epstein's "suicide" in prison in 2019 has always been questioned (lack of surveillance, management loopholes in prison, etc.), yet this investigation still deems it a suicide; Information concealment: The authorities refuse to disclose more case materials under the guise of "protecting the victims" and "avoiding innocent people being implicated," further reinforcing the conspiracy theory that "the truth is being covered up."

The public's distrust of the official conclusion translates into pressure on Trump—demanding that he, as a political core figure, promote a more transparent investigation.
